Brigette Romanek is a Los Angeles–based indoor dressmaker and founder of Romanek Design. She counts Gwyneth Paltrow, Beyoncé and Jay-Z, Joe Jonas, ballerina Misty Copeland, and Jenni Kayne as consumers and is one of Architectural Digest’s “AD 100” designers. When she graciously agreed to fill me in on the home décor traits to look out for in 2021, I knew I was once in for some very elegant predictions.
So barring further ado, keep scrolling to discover out which seven trends Brigette Romanek says to be on the lookout for, and then store them for your personal home.
Textured Fabrics Home Decor Trends
“Bouclés, alpaca, wools, sheepskins, they’re all fabrics that make you feel cozy. We all need that right now. Not to mention, they are stunning!”—Brigette Romanek
Muted Color Home Decor Trends
“This could be any coloration you want to use—just the soft, warmer version. One that isn’t as brilliant is calming and sophisticated.”
Emerging Artists Home Decor Trends
“With all the galleries on-line now, you can discover incredible artwork for your partitions and pieces that make you sense suitable at all one of a kind rate points. Art is an essential part of the design.”
Organic Shapes Home Decor Trends
“Curved sofas, egg-shaped coffee tables, rugs shaped like beans—I love all of this. They carry a natural, coolness to the room.”

Vintage Home Decor Trends
“I’ve been seeing a lot of people reusing ancient pieces and rethinking them. It’s beautiful to discover something older, with a soul, that makes the room feel extra special.”
Eclecticism Home Decore Trends
“Mix it up! Always! This approach makes the room closing for years and years. Maybe you’ll trade cloth or two, but the pieces will stay.”

Eco-Products Home Decor Trends
“I hope this is not a trend and alternatively is something that solely becomes greater and more in-play with design. As we emerge as greater conscious of materials that aren’t true for us, we work to create higher versions. With paint, carpets, and finishes, we now have many safer versions for domestic use.”
